Rejected petition Keep the Trident, Comet and Constellation at Wroughton for the public viewing

These aircraft should stay on site at Wroughton and not be loaned be stored outside. There are equivalent airframes in other museums but not in the condition these are in. These are the best examples in the UK if not the world. Wroughton should open to the public for two days a week as a minimum.

This petition was rejected

Why was this petition rejected?

It’s about something that the UK Government or Parliament is not directly responsible for.

Decisions about exhibits and opening times are made by the museum, not the UK Government or Parliament.
